In today's fast-evolving manufacturing landscape, 3D printing has become an essential technology for rapid prototyping, custom manufacturing, and small to medium production runs. With many 3D printing service providers available globally, selecting the best one for your project can be a complex task. This article will guide you through understanding your needs, evaluating providers, and making an informed choice to ensure optimal results for your 3D printing projects.

Before exploring service providers, clearly define what you require from 3D printing. Consider:
- The purpose of the print: Is it for prototyping, functional testing, or end-use production?
- Material requirements: Do you need plastics, metals, or composite materials?
- Quantity and scale: Is it a one-off print or a small batch production?
- Design complexity and tolerances: Are tight accuracy and fine details critical?
- Budget and timeline: What is your price range and required delivery time?
Having precise answers to these questions helps target your search to providers who specialize in or excel at meeting your specific criteria.
When assessing potential providers, several factors should weigh heavily in your decision:
Look for providers with proven track records and industry presence. Customer reviews, testimonials, and case studies offer insights into reliability and quality. Established companies often have more specialized equipment and expert personnel.
Different providers specialize in various 3D printing technologies such as FDM (Fused Deposition Modeling), SLA (Stereolithography), SLS (Selective Laser Sintering), MJF (Multi Jet Fusion), and metal printing methods like SLM (Selective Laser Melting). Ensure the provider has the right equipment and experience with your chosen materials.
Parts must meet your functional and aesthetic standards. Ask about quality control processes, accuracy guarantees, and inspection reports. High-quality providers often offer tight tolerances and consistency across production runs.
Effective support is vital, especially if this is your first engagement with 3D printing. Choose a provider that offers responsive communication, engineering support, and assistance through the printing process from file preparation to delivery.
Compare pricing among providers while considering quality and service levels. Beware of prices that seem unusually low as they may sacrifice quality. Fast turnaround might be essential for prototype iterations, so ensure the provider can meet your schedule.

Leverage professional networks, forums, and recommendations to identify reputable providers.
Contact shortlisted providers with detailed project specs and request quotes. Provide your CAD files, desired materials, tolerances, and quantities. Additionally, ask for sample parts if possible to evaluate quality firsthand.
Discuss terms including price, lead times, quality guarantees, and ownership of intellectual property. Consider the provider's flexibility and problem-solving capability. The right partner will work collaboratively to optimize your design and manufacturing process.
Some providers may offer low initial quotes but include additional charges later, such as for shipping, finishing, or file preparation. Choose providers with transparent pricing to avoid unexpected expenses.
If your design contains sensitive information, confirm the provider's policies on data security and intellectual property protection to safeguard your assets.
Check if the provider holds industry certifications such as ISO 9001 or AS9100, which indicate adherence to quality management standards, especially important in aerospace, automotive, and medical sectors.
After printing, parts may require finishing like polishing, painting, or assembly. Suppliers offering comprehensive post-processing services can save time and ensure better final product quality.
Providers with sustainable practices or recycling options can be crucial if your company values environmental responsibility.
Finding the best 3D printing service provider requires a clear understanding of your project requirements and thorough evaluation of potential partners. Prioritize providers with proven experience, suitable technology, quality assurance, transparent pricing, and excellent customer support. Taking time to assess these factors ensures you select a partner who will deliver high-quality parts efficiently and within budget, contributing to the success of your projects and business growth.

The main types include FDM, SLA, SLS, MJF for plastics, and SLM or DMLS for metals. Each offers different strengths in quality, speed, and material options.
Material affects mechanical properties, durability, appearance, and suitability for your application. Choose a provider with capabilities matching your required materials.
Yes, most providers offer rapid prototyping services allowing you to test and approve parts before scaling production.
Ask about quality control processes, request inspection reports, and consider providers with certifications or industry standards compliance.
Turnaround varies widely from same-day for simple prototypes to several weeks for complex or large production runs. Clarify timelines upfront to avoid surprises.
